ISO, a business of Verisk, is a leading provider of information and analytics to the insurance industry. We are seeking a Business Analyst to join the Statistical Data Standards & Services Department within the Data Strategy & Services Division. The business analyst will play a major role at ISO supporting Product, Actuarial and Regulatory teams with the development and promotion of industry wide use of our statistical data standards and related services. The analyst will need to learn and apply insurance and data management fundamentals across multiple property/casualty lines of business.
The analyst will be involved in day‑to‑day customer operations such as guiding customers through data reporting requirements, reviewing insurance programs and related coverages, and supporting internal use of the data collected to help enrich ISO's statistical and analytical databases. The ideal candidate is highly inquisitive, detail oriented, and a systems thinker who will be able to learn our business and systems.

Verisk Businesses
- Underwriting Solutions — provides underwriting and rating solutions for auto and property, general liability, and excess and surplus to assess and price risk with speed and precision
- Claims Solutions — supports end‑to‑end claims handling with analytic and automation tools that streamline workflow, improve claims management, and support better customer experiences
- Property Estimating Solutions — offers property estimation software and tools for professionals in estimating all phases of building and repair to make day‑to‑day workflows the most efficient
- Specialty Business Solutions — provides an integrated suite of software for full end‑to‑end management of insurance and reinsurance business, helping companies manage their businesses through efficiency, flexibility, and data governance
- Catastrophe and Risk Solutions — provides risk modeling solutions to help individuals, businesses, and society become more resilient to catastrophic events.
- Marketing Solutions — delivers data and insights to improve the reach, timing, relevance, and compliance of every consumer engagement
- Life Insurance Solutions – offers end‑to‑end, data insight‑driven core capabilities for carriers, distribution, and direct customers across the entire policy lifecycle of life and annuities for both individual and group.
- Verisk Maplecroft — provides intelligence on sustainability, resilience, and ESG, helping people, business, and societies become stronger
